A programmable LED dimmer module built for modern lighting circuits

ALL LED ADIM/150W is the current All-Dim programmable 2-way LED dimmer module designed for indoor plate-mounted lighting control. It is intended specifically for LED dimming and gives installers a more adaptable option than a fixed mode dimmer because it can be programmed for either leading edge or trailing edge operation. That matters in practice because LED dimming performance often depends on how well the dimmer mode matches the connected load. By giving both modes in one module, ADIM/150W is better placed to handle a wider spread of LED applications without forcing the installer to change product family.

The technical datasheet rates the module for 5W to 150W LED maximum load on a 220 to 240V AC supply with a maximum operating current of 0.7A. It is Class II, IP20 and built in polycarbonate. ALL LED also lists zero watt no-load power and a power factor of at least 0.83. Those figures make it clear that this is a dedicated indoor dimmer module for standard mains dimming applications rather than a general switching accessory.

Why the programmable mode is useful

The most important feature on ADIM/150W is its fully programmable leading edge and trailing edge dimming mode. ALL LED presents this as a two-mode dimmer rather than a one-format compromise product. For installers, that can make a real difference because different LED lamps and luminaires can behave very differently when dimmed. A module that can be tuned to the connected load gives more scope to improve performance and reduce nuisance behaviour.

ALL LED also confirms a programmable minimum brightness setting. That is another valuable practical detail because it allows the installer to set a lower threshold that better suits the fittings on the circuit. On LED dimming jobs, that can help avoid unstable behaviour at the bottom end of the dimming range and create a more usable result for the end user.

Built around LED dimming rather than generic switching

The manufacturer describes ADIM/150W as optimised for enhanced LED dimming performance and also highlights wide dimming compatibility together with OptiDim technology. That positions the product clearly as an LED-focused control module. It is not simply a legacy dimmer repurposed for LED use. For buyers upgrading older dimmer circuits or fitting new LED lighting in residential interiors, that LED-specific approach is one of the strongest reasons to choose it.

Another helpful point is that ALL LED states there is no maximum luminaire quantity. The practical limit is the rated LED load rather than a set number of fittings. That gives more flexibility when planning circuits around different lamp wattages and luminaire counts.

Installation and fitment benefits

ADIM/150W is designed to make installation easier in standard dimmer plate applications. ALL LED highlights large terminals for easier wiring, a compact body with earth lug void and a slim slightly off-centre spindle. The dimensional drawing shows a compact form at 54.7mm overall height with a body width around 23.3mm to 23.5mm. That compact footprint helps the module suit both retrofit and new installations where space behind the plate can be limited.

The slim off-centre spindle is also a practical design choice because it improves compatibility with a wide range of plate styles. For installers trying to keep a neat finished appearance or update an existing plate arrangement, that can reduce the risk of fitment issues.

Where ADIM/150W fits best

ADIM/150W is best suited to indoor LED dimming applications in homes and similar interior spaces where 2-way dimming control is required. It is a strong option for refurbishment work where older dimmer modules are being replaced and for new installations that need a compact plate-mounted dimmer designed with LED performance in mind. Because it can be programmed for either leading edge or trailing edge operation, it is also helpful where the final connected lighting load may vary from one job to the next.

It also pairs logically with the matching ADIM/DUM6A dummy dimmer module in multi-gang layouts where a consistent visual finish is needed across dimmed and switched positions.
